Jesse Merineau's "Temporary Dopamine" - A Haunting Indie-Rock Reflection on Modern Addiction

0
Jesse Merineau, the up-and-coming indie-rock artist, has done it again with his latest track, "Temporary Dopamine". This emotionally charged banger delves into the uncomfortable truth of our addiction to vices and the pursuit of convenience. The song's raw, introspective lyrics and catchy melodies have struck a chord with audiences worldwide, causing us to question why we continue to fall into the trap, even when we know it's wrong.

"Temporary Dopamine" is a masterful blend of indie-rock elements and haunting melodies. With its driving guitar riffs and infectious drum beats, the song instantly grabs your attention. Merineau's powerful, emotive vocals cut through the mix, giving the track an undeniable sense of urgency and depth.

The song's composition is a perfect balance of energy and introspection, taking listeners on a rollercoaster ride of emotions. The dynamic shifts between the verses and the explosive chorus create a sense of tension and release, echoing the theme of addiction and the struggle to break free from it.

The lyrics of "Temporary Dopamine" touch on the harsh reality of our society's addiction to vices and convenience. Merineau's poignant songwriting captures the essence of this internal battle by painting a vivid picture of our desires and their consequences.

Lines like "We're chasing highs, just to feel alive, but it's only temporary dopamine" remind us of the fleeting nature of our pursuits and their inability to bring lasting satisfaction. Merineau also addresses the struggle to break free from these habits, acknowledging the difficulty in recognizing our own mistakes and taking responsibility for them.
